YANG MING Marine Transport has agreed to charter four new 11,000-TEU ships from Shoei Kisen Kaisha, all of which will be delivered in the first three quarters of 2022.
These latest charter agreements, along with earlier long-term agreements signed with Shoei Kisen and Costamare in 2018 will ensure the carrier has 14 vessels in its 11,000 TEU ship fleet by 2022, reported Melbourne's Baird Maritime.
